Item R9 BOARD OF COUNTY COMMISSIONERS AGENDA ITEM SUMMARY Meeting Date: February 17,2010 Bulk Item: Yes XX No Division: County Attornev Staff Contact Person: Bob Shillinger x 3470 AGENDA ITEM WORDING: Authorization to execute Stipulation to Close File in Case No. 01CAI08K, Richard M. Osborne, Trustee & Conch Contrada, L.c. v. Monroe County. ITEM BACKGROUND: The Stipulation would remove the case from the Court's active docket. However, the Court will retain jurisdiction for subsequent motions, including amendments. Under the Eighth Amended Settlement Agreement and Order Approving same, entered April 6, 2009, Keys Federal Credit Union ("KFCU") as successor in interest to Richard M. Osborne has received Minor Cqnditional Use Approval to construct a 25,120 sq. ft. credit union, banking or financial institution office facility requiring 74 parking spaces plus 4 handicap parking spaces during RaGa Year 18 (ending July 13, 2010). Conch Contrada, L.c., per ih Amended Settlement Agreement as to Conch Contrada LC (2/1 0/2009), the company, after the approval of Amended Conditional Use Order and application for a building permit, had the option to construct a 7500 sq-ft. restaurant OR a 7500 sq-ft medium-intensity, mixed use retail and/or office/professional use facility by 12/1109. PREVIOUS RELEVANT BOCC ACTION: In July, 2002, the BOCC approved a Settlement Agreement with both Osborne and Conch Contrada, settling an inverse condemnation case by authorizing specified development on two properties fronting US Hwy 1 on Stock Island. The original Settlement Agreement has been modified over time, via Stipulation, to amend the Conditional Use Order.
